What does a Certified Medical Social Worker Do?
A certified clinical social worker provides treatment to customers with mental and emotional issuesExternal link: open_in_new that are impacting their lives. They deal with their customers to listen to their needs and offer the assistance and resources required to cope with those concerns.
LCSWs likewise have the ability to identify and deal with the issues of their customers, although this may differ by state. This can be in the form of offering treatment, supplying referrals, and working with other specialists like medical professionals to come up with an efficient treatment prepare for their customer.
Where do LCSWs work?
LCSWs can work in a selection of settings. Some work in workplaces for research study purposes, and others may visit their customers in schools, their house, recreation center, health centers, helped living facilities, and more. The workplace of an LCSW varies depending on their area of specialization.

Is a LCSW thought about a medical professional?
LCSWs have the ability to supply psychotherapy to their clients, nevertheless, their training focuses on connecting their customers with the resources and abilities required to fulfill their needs. LCSWs can easily work together with psychiatrists and medical professionals to establish thorough treatment plans for clients.
While those in the field of psychiatry can go on to medical school and earn their Medical professional of Medicine, the master’s in social work (MSW) is the highest level of education that LCSWs acquire. Depending on an LCSW’s career objectives, they might choose to complete a DSW program down the line.
Just how much does a LCSW make?
As of May 2020, the average yearly wage for social workers was $51,760 External link: open_in_new, according to the BLS. The wage of an LCSW varies based upon elements such as their employer, specialty, and the quantity of time they work. Numerous social workers tend to work full-time, however some may be on call.

A psychologist is a social scientist who is trained to study human behavior and psychological processes. Psychologists can work in a range of research study or clinical settings.
PhD programs in clinical psychology stress theory and research study techniques and prepare students for either academic work or professions as specialists. The PsyD, which was developed in the late 1960s to deal with a lack of professionals, stresses training in therapy and therapy. Psychologists with either degree can practice treatment but are needed to complete numerous years of supervised practice prior to becoming certified.
